Impulsivity and anger/frustration are core features of child psychopathology. Further, sleep problems are commonly associated with psychopathology. This study examined shared and unique genetic and environmental influences on sleep, impulsivity, and anger/frustration in the middle childhood period with potential ramifications for psychopathology. METHODS: Families (29.9% monozygotic, 38.6% same-sex dizygotic, 31.5% opposite-sex dizygotic) from a longitudinal twin study participated (N = 613 twins). Twins (M(age) = 8.37, SD = 0.66; 49% female; 58% non-Latinx European American, 30% Latinx) wore actigraph watches for seven days to assess sleep. Primary caregivers (95.3% mothers) completed standardized questionnaires to assess twins' temperament (impulsivity, anger/frustration). RESULTS: Univariate ACE twin structural equation models indicated strong genetic influences (76%) on impulsivity, whereas the largest proportion of variance in anger/frustration was attributed to the shared environment (56%). Bivariate model fitting indicated that sleep-impulsivity and sleep-anger/frustration associations in children are genetic; thus, a mutual underlying genetic factor likely contributes to the commonality in these associations. CONCLUSIONS: Given evidence that sleep problems, impulsivity, and anger/frustration are mechanisms associated with psychopathology, our findings suggest a genetic commonality and the need to focus on shared and unique risk factors when understanding etiology. Early intervention and prevention efforts should target both sleep problems and high levels of impulsivity and anger/frustration in children, which may have implications for later psychopathology. Consistent with differential susceptibility theory, individuals can vary in their sensitivity to environmental conditions including intervention for reasons including their genotype. As a consequence, understanding genetic influences on intervention response is critical. Empirically, we tested an interaction between a genetic index representing sensitivity to the environment and the Family Check-Up intervention. Participants were drawn from the Early Steps Multisite randomized prevention trial that included a low-income and racially/ethnically diverse sample of children and their families followed longitudinally (n = 515). As hypothesized, polygenic sensitivity to the environment moderated the effects of the intervention on 10-year-old children's symptoms of internalizing psychopathology, such that children who were genetically sensitive and were randomly assigned to the intervention had fewer symptoms of child psychopathology than genetically sensitive children assigned to the control condition. A significant difference in internalizing symptoms assessed with a clinical interview emerged between the intervention and control groups for those 0.493 SD above the mean on polygenic sensitivity, or 25% of the sample. Similar to personalized medicine, it is time to understand individual and sociocultural differences in treatment response and individualize psychosocial interventions to reduce the burden of child psychopathology and maximize well-being for children growing up in a wide range of physical environments and cultures. However, the quality of peer relationships a child experiences can be associated with his or her genetic predisposition, a genotype?environment correlation (rGE). In addition, recent evidence indicates that psychosocial preventive interventions can buffer genetic predispositions for negative behavior. The current study examined associations between polygenic risk for aggression, aggressive behavior, and peer rejection from 8.5 to 10.5 years, and the subsequent influence of peer rejection on marijuana use in adolescence (n = 515; 256 control, 259 intervention). Associations were examined separately in control and intervention groups for children of families who participated in a randomized controlled trial of the family-based preventive intervention, the Family Check-Up . Using time-varying effect modeling (TVEM), polygenic risk for aggression was associated with peer rejection from approximately age 8.50 to 9.50 in the control group but no associations were present in the intervention group. Subsequent analyses showed peer rejection mediated the association between polygenic risk for aggression and adolescent marijuana use in the control group. The role of rGEs in middle childhood peer processes and implications for preventive intervention programs for adolescent substance use are discussed.
